comparemela.com

Top Locations Tagged with Miramar Of Church

Miramar Of Church in United States - 33023/Church near miramar/Church near Broward

1). First Baptist Church Of Miramar, Adventura, FL

Miramar Of Church in Puerto Rico - 33330/Church near Broward

2). Lighthouse Church Of Miramar, S Flamingo Rd

vimarsana © 2020. All Rights Reserved.